We go to the Mauna Lani Bay Hotel every year for vacation. My wife and I had been looking for a special place to get married. We decided on the plane to see if we could get married at the Mauna Lani.
We met with Pinkie (on the right throwing rose petals) who arranges weddings for the hotel. We told her that we wanted to get married at Sunset, on the point, between the palm trees. She asked us if we "would mind" a female minister. We both said "No Problem" so she told us about Cheryl, who she often uses to conduct weddings at the hotel.
We met Cheryl just a short time before the ceremony and instantly had a rapport with her. Melody found out that she and Cheryl had been born in the same hospital and had gone to school within miles of each other.
We had a big laugh as we tried to decide whether we should wear shoes or not...well they laughed as I took mine off, then put them on, then finally took them off!
It was a beautiful ceremony. We were all crying! We turned around at the end of the ceremony to walk towards the sunset and Pinkie and Pas (Cheryl's husband) threw Rose Petals...what a surprise!
As we turned around, we saw many of the balconies full of vacationers applauding us! We went into the atrium at the Mauna Lani to hear Pas sing and watch the hula dancer and they played the Hawaiian Wedding Song for us and we had our first dance.
We have become fast friends with Cheryl and Pas and always spend time with them when we come to the Big Island.
Our wedding was perfect...simple...elegant...and just for us! We look back on this photograph of us with much love for Cheryl, Pas and Pinkie and thank them for making our wedding day so special and romantic.
